R Crosses Above Average Analyst Target

Ryder System (R) shares have risen to $98.62, exceeding the average analyst 12-month target price of $94.60, which is based on five analyst estimates. This move prompts a critical re-evaluation for both analysts, who may adjust their targets upwards or downgrade on valuation, and investors, who must assess whether the stock's current price reflects stretched valuation or further upside potential. The company currently maintains an average 'Hold' rating from analysts.

Analysis

Ryder System, Inc. (R) is at a critical inflection point, with its share price of $98.62 having surpassed the average 12-month analyst price target of $94.60. This price action has outpaced the prevailing neutral sentiment from the analyst community, which maintains a consistent 'Hold' consensus rating (3.0 on a 1-5 scale) with four of the five covering analysts assigning this view. The lack of any 'Buy' or 'Strong Buy' ratings is particularly notable in the face of the stock's upward momentum. Furthermore, there is significant dispersion among analyst outlooks, evidenced by a wide target range from $80.00 to $110.00 and a standard deviation of $11.436. This divergence suggests a lack of consensus on the company's fundamental valuation and future prospects, forcing a re-evaluation of whether the current market price reflects an overstretched valuation or an underestimation of the company's potential by analysts.
